*'''XF GTI''' (XFG) - Front-wheel drive hatchback, similar to sporty hatchbacks such as the Peugeot 106 GTI and Suzuki Swift GTi
 
*'''XR GT''' (XRG) - Rear-wheel drive, front engined coupe, similar to a Mitsubishi Starion, Porsche 944, or Mazda RX-7 FC
 
*'''Formula BMW''' (FBM) - Formula BMW FB02

*'''XR GT Turbo''' (XRT) - XR GT with a larger engine and turbocharger
 
*'''RB4 GT''' (RB4) - Four-wheel drive, front-engined coupe, similar to a Toyota Celica GT4
 
*'''FXO Turbo''' (FXO) - Front-wheel drive, front-engined coupe, similar to the Vauxhall/Opel Astra Coupe
 
*'''LX4''' - Rear-wheel drive, front engined, LFS gets it's very own Lotus Seven replica, not too dissimilar to the Catermhams and Westfields of this world
 
*'''LX6''' - Much like the LX4, this sports a more powerful engine, although this weighs it down more you'd never realise given the way it accelerates
 
*'''MRT5''' (MRT) - Small open-wheel racecar somewhat larger than a kart, based on the real MRT5 built by the McGill Racing Team to compete in the Formula SAE championship
 
 
 
It is worth noting that in various leagues etc. the term "'''TBO'''" is used.  This is simply class of 3 cars and includes the RB4, FXO and XRT.

*'''UF 1000''' (UF1) - Small hatchback resembling a Mini 1000
 
*'''Raceabout''' (RAC) - RR roadster made by finnish university students, MY 2002
 
*'''FZ50''' (FZ5) - RR Sports car resembling a Porsche 911
 
*'''XF GTR''' (XFR) - Race version of the XFG
 
*'''UF GTR''' (UFR) - Race version of the UF1
 
*'''Formula XR''' (FOX) - Small single seater, resembling a Formula Renault
 
*'''Formula V8''' (FO8) - Single seater resembling a Lola Formula 3000 car
 
*'''BMW Sauber''' (BF1) - 2006 BMW Sauber Formula One
 
*'''FXO GTR''' (FXR) - Race version of the FXO
 
*'''XR GTR''' (XRR) - Race version of the XRT
 
*'''FZ50 GTR''' (FZR) - Race version of the FZ5

== Car Steering Wheel Lock Angles ==
 
 
 
'''720°'''
 
 
 
All of these cars use the full 720 degrees of rotation:<br />
 
XFG, XRG, XRT, RB4, FXO, LX4, LX6, UF1, UFR, XFR, FZ5
 
 
 
'''540°'''
 
 
 
These cars use a reduced lock of just 1.5 turns lock to lock:<br />
 
XRR, FXR, FZR
 
 
 
'''450°'''
 
 
 
These cars use 1.25 turns lock to lock:<br />
 
FBM, FOX, FO8, BF1
 
 
 
'''270°'''
 
 
 
The only car to use less than one full turn, required a flick of 0.75 turns lock to lock:<br />
 
MRT
